Transaction 058c02faa64aaed223b89a937e9b8a6984c97523da9cbff9ecfea8940e6d3960

3 Input
2 Outputs
  • 058c02faa64aaed223b89a937e9b8a6984c97523da9cbff9ecfea8940e6d3960:0
  • value  2484250
    address  38HbimCUpdZ9nmPPGSZmkZHoxeWrBwgFKY
  • 058c02faa64aaed223b89a937e9b8a6984c97523da9cbff9ecfea8940e6d3960:1
  • value  1002383
    address  3HFp7C3Lp1oYrmEzxrG9L6MDSAw1cyNDoc